Output c07da7204ab2e3efb93d7337a53ce4b57cb1824a95b44a53fc2673b99fe7b149:22

value
155544200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b66249e11a3c2bd592912049257e93a021f4a8a OP_EQUAL
address
MEmqGqgLKbHST81xyntKjuBNUWfqphywt2
transaction
c07da7204ab2e3efb93d7337a53ce4b57cb1824a95b44a53fc2673b99fe7b149
spent
true